2022 Nueva Vizcaya congressman, governor, vice governor, board members elected

Nueva Vizcaya, a province in the Cagayan Valley region of the Philippines, held elections on May 9, 2022. Key results included Banti Cuaresma elected as congressman and Carlos Padilla as governor. The province comprises 15 municipalities and was represented by Gillian Katherine de Mesa in the Miss Universe Philippines 2022 competition, finishing in the Top 16.

2022 Isabela congressmen, governor, vice governor, board members elected

Isabela, Philippines, comprises three cities and 34 municipalities. In the 2022 elections, held on May 9, registered voters totaled 1,112,858. Key results included Rodito Albano for governor, Bojie Dy for vice governor, and various congressmen from six districts, alongside board members across the province's districts.

2022 Cagayan congressman, governor, vice governor, board members elected

Cagayan, part of Cagayan Valley in the Philippines, held elections on May 9, 2022. Key positions included three congressmen, a governor, a vice governor, and ten board members. Manuel Mamba won the gubernatorial race, while notable congressional winners were Jojo Pulsar Lara and Aline Vargas-Alfonso. Voter registration reached 766,018.

Philippines elects 63 party-list representatives

The Philippine House of Representatives has 253 seats, including 63 for party-list representatives. In the 2022 party-list election held on May 9, 2022, 177 candidates competed, with a minimum of 2% of votes required to win. The election involved roughly 67.5 million registered voters, both domestic and overseas.

Daet, Camarines Norte native Robin Padilla tops Philippine senate race

Robin Padilla, professionally known as Robinhood Ferdinand Cariño Padilla, topped the 2022 Philippine senatorial election with over 26.6 million votes. Born in Camarines Norte, he is the son of late governor Roy Padilla, who was assassinated in 1988. The election featured 64 candidates and had over 67 million registered voters.

2022 Cavite congressmen, governor, vice governor, board members elected

Jonvic Remulla Jr., born in Manila, became the governor of Cavite on June 30, 2019. In the May 9, 2022 election, he secured 1,368,199 votes against Weng Aguinaldo and Augusto Pera Jr. Cavite's elections featured multiple positions with over two million registered voters in the province.

2022 Zamboanga City congressmen, mayor, vice mayor, councilors elected

Zamboanga City is the sole independent city in the Zamboanga Peninsula, Philippines. In the May 9, 2022 elections, John Dalipe won the mayoral position. The voter turnout was 445,240, with key candidates in congressional and local council positions from both districts listed alongside their vote counts.
